Specifications
Dimensions
Length
5.7"
Width
4.5"
Height
0.3"
Details
Material
Stainless Steel
Type
Japanese Box
Item Condition
New
Model
N4391C
Color
Stainless Steel
Use
Professional

Louis Tellier provides a range of professional tools suitable for commercial kitchens, such as their award winning food mills and peelers. Louis Tellier's success began in 1947 in France by introducing the world's first professional food mill, and to this day tellier continues to provide top of the line mills.
